- The distance between Pipestone, Mn, Usa and Jokioinen, Finland is approximately 7,161 km or 4,450 mi.
- To reach Pipestone, Mn in this distance one would set out from Jokioinen bearing 316.2°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Pipestone, Mn bearing 208° or SSW .
- Pipestone, Mn has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Jokioinen has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
- Pipestone, Mn is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Jokioinen is in or near the boreal wet for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 2.2 °C (4°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 10.8 °C (19.4°F) more in Pipestone, Mn.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 69.2 mm (2.7 in) more which is equivalent to 69.2 l/m² (1.7 US gal/ft²) or 692,000 l/ha (73,979 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 16.8° higher in Pipestone, Mn than in Jokioinen.
